Abstract We fabricated the dye-sensitized solar cells (DSCs) with new type of working electrode, which consisted of conductive and flexible stainless steel mesh sheet coated with 170 nm-thick TiO 2 blocking layer deposited using various deposition techniques. Stainless mesh samples with blocking layer showed higher efficiency than those without a blocking layer. The best cell property in the present study showed the open circuit voltage of 0.58 V, short-circuit current density of 11.98 mA/cm 2 , fill factor of 0.45, and efficiency of 3.11%.
